This program and the accompanying materials - * are made available under the terms of the Eclipse Public License v1.0 - * which accompanies this distribution, and is available at - * http://www.eclipse.org/legal/epl-v10.html - * - * Contributors: - * IBM Corporation - initial API and implementation - *******************************************************************************/ -package org.eclipse.jem.internal.proxy.vm.remote; - -import java.util.Arrays; -/* - - - */ - - -/** - * This class provides similiar function as the java.lang.reflect.Array class but - * it handles multi-dimensional arrays. Without this helper, the client would have - * to walk down through each dimension executing a get command. This would mean - * many transactions instead of one provided by this helper. - * - * It also provides some other helper functions for arrays that Array doesn't provide. - */ - -public final class ArrayHelper { - // It can never be instantiated. - private ArrayHelper() { - } - - public static Object get(Object array, int[] indexes) { - Object answer = array; - for (int i=0; i<indexes.length; i++) - answer = java.lang.reflect.Array.get(answer, indexes[i]); - return answer; - } - - public static byte getByte(Object array, int[] indexes) { - return ((Byte) get(array, indexes)).byteValue(); - } - public static boolean getBoolean(Object array, int[] indexes) { - return ((Boolean) get(array, indexes)).booleanValue(); - } - public static char getChar(Object array, int[] indexes) { - return ((Character) get(array, indexes)).charValue(); - } - public static double getDouble(Object array, int[] indexes) { - return ((Double) get(array, indexes)).doubleValue(); - } - public static float getFloat(Object array, int[] indexes) { - return ((Float) get(array, indexes)).floatValue(); - } - public static int getInt(Object array, int[] indexes) { - return ((Integer) get(array, indexes)).intValue(); - } - public static long getLong(Object array, int[] indexes) { - return ((Long) get(array, indexes)).longValue(); - } - public static short getShort(Object array, int[] indexes) { - return ((Short) get(array, indexes)).shortValue(); - } - - public static void set(Object array, int[] indexes, Object value) { - Object subArray = array; - int upTo = indexes.length-1; - for (int i=0; i<upTo; i++) - subArray = java.lang.reflect.Array.get(subArray, indexes[i]); - java.lang.reflect.Array.set(subArray, indexes[upTo], value); - } - - /** - * See if the two arrays are "equal" (not identidy, but that the contents are equal). - * @param array1 must be an array - * @param array2 must be an array - * @return true if semantically equal using {@link Arrays#equals(Object[], Object[])}; - * - * @see Arrays#equals(Object[], Object[]); - * @since 1.2.1 - */ - public static boolean equals(Object array1, Object array2) { - if (array1 == array2) - return true; - if (array1 == null || array2 == null) - return false; - Class aclass = array1.getClass(); - Class bclass = array2.getClass(); - if (!aclass.isArray() || !bclass.isArray()) - return false; - Class acomp = aclass.getComponentType(); - Class bcomp = bclass.getComponentType(); - if (acomp.isPrimitive() || bcomp.isPrimitive()) { - if (acomp != bcomp) - return false; - if (acomp == Integer.TYPE) - return Arrays.equals((int[]) array1, (int[]) array2); - else if (acomp == Boolean.TYPE) - return Arrays.equals((boolean[]) array1, (boolean[]) array2); - else if (acomp == Long.TYPE) - return Arrays.equals((long[]) array1, (long[]) array2); - else if (acomp == Short.TYPE) - return Arrays.equals((short[]) array1, (short[]) array2); - else if (acomp == Double.TYPE) - return Arrays.equals((double[]) array1, (double[]) array2); - else if (acomp == Float.TYPE) - return Arrays.equals((float[]) array1, (float[]) array2); - else if (acomp == Character.TYPE) - return Arrays.equals((char[]) array1, (char[]) array2); - else if (acomp == Byte.TYPE) - return Arrays.equals((byte[]) array1, (byte[]) array2); - else - return false; - } else - return Arrays.equals((Object[]) array1, (Object[]) array2); - } -} |
